There are commands to change marker size, type and color in-game. Is it possible to change marker text in-game as well?

Give me some credit for not being a complete idiot. I want to know if the text of a marker placed at design time can be changed in-game via a script/trigger etc.
-
Don't think so. The workaround is to make the first marker invisible and replace it with a second marker.

m'kay - everyone understands one another? cool. back on topic please gentlemen - if the question hasn't already been adequately answered - which i think it sort of has...
Is it possible to change marker text in-game?
No it isn't. Unfortunately BIS overlooked that one.
The workaround is to make the first marker invisible and replace it with a second marker.
